Marvel Super Hero Island has rides inspired by Marvel comic books, and focuses primarily on thrilling rides. The island features such Marvel characters as Wolverine, Captain America, Spider-Man, The Incredible Hulk, and some villains such as Doctor Doom, M.O.D.O.K., Hobgoblin, and Kingpin. In late 2009, The Walt Disney Company (Universal's biggest competitor in the theme park market) announced that it had sought to acquire Marvel Entertainment, Universal announced that Marvel's new ownership would not affect Marvel Super Hero Island, and Disney CEO Robert Iger acknowledged that Disney would continue to honor any contracts that Marvel currently has with Disney competitors.

Marvel Super Hero Island is notable for its unique, comic-book styled architecture. Many of the building interiors are created in what could be considered comic book perspective, with exaggerated lines and angles. Meanwhile, many exteriors are painted in a special paint which appears to change color based on the angle from which it is viewed - sometimes purple, sometimes orange. Perhaps most notably, the buildings are all labelled generically, as one would expect the buildings in the background of a comic panel to be: "Store," "Shop," "Food," and "Comics," instead of detailed names and logos.

Rides and attractions

  • Incredible Hulk Coaster,High Speed roller coaster with speeds of up to 65mph
  • The Amazing Adventures of Spider-Man, a 3-D simulator ride set in New York.
  • Doctor Doom's Fearfall, a pair of Space Shot towers from S&S Power.
  • Storm Force Accelatron, a faster version of the traditional "teacup" ride manufactured by Mack Rides.
  • Meet Spider-Man and the Marvel Super Heroes, a super hero meet and greet attraction.
